2018 Arlaud Gevrey-Chambertin
Secondary Description
From two fine plots: La Justice (on the wrong side of the road, but nevertheless on a stray vein of limestone) and Les Seuvrees (by Morey). Les Seuvrees brings elegance, while La Justice offers muscularity. A very floral bouquet, with notes of bramble and herb. Quite structured on the palate, with firm but fine tannins. (NT 03/01/20)

Media Reviews
Jasper Morris MW
From Les Seuvrees and La Justice. Fine pure purple. An attractive balanced fruit on the nose, offering a good freshness of red fruit character. It has retained the savoury notes, some cherry in with the strawberry, understated and rather fine. 89-91 points
